Barett Payne compiled a career batting average of .265 with 5 home runs and 65 RBI in his 197-game career with the Palatka Tigers, Decatur Commodores, Selma Cloverleafs and Dothan Cardinals. He began playing during the 1956 season and last took the field during the 1958 campaign.
